There was a past history of oesophageal achalasia. Examination revealed fine right sided inspiratory crepitations only, and pulmonary function tests showed a restrictive defect with a transfer factor of 59% predicted. A chest CT scan showed extensive bilateral ground glass opacification with interlobular septal thickening (fig 1). … ER -
